About the Role

The Port Authority of New York and New Jersey is seeking an experienced professional to lead our Talent Acquisition team.

Reporting to the General Manager of Talent Acquisition, you will be responsible for all matters related to managing the Recruiting team. This position and the Talent Acquisition Operations Manager work in partnership and serve as the primary leads for the division; both will represent the General Manager of Talent Acquisition on an as-needed basis. Through leadership of the Recruiting team and collaboration with internal stakeholders (Assessment Services, HR Business Partners,) and departmental leadership, you will play a key role in setting and implementing the agency's recruiting strategy while developing a high performing team.

Talent Acquisition works in partnership with all departments to manage the selection of highly qualified staff; develops and implements highly innovative recruitment strategies to build bench strength; and promotes the Port Authority as a leader in the public sector. Filling over 1,000 positions with internal and external talent annually, the Talent Acquisition team has several areas of focus including operations and maintenance, technical and corporate roles, executive positions, as well as robust campus recruitment initiatives.

About The Port Authority of NY & NJ

The Port Authority of New York and New Jersey is a bi-state transportation agency that operates and maintains various transportation infrastructure facilities in the New York-New Jersey metropolitan area. The agency was founded in 1921 and is responsible for managing airports, seaports, bridges, tunnels, and other transportation facilities in the region. The Port Authority is one of the largest transportation agencies in the United States, serving millions of passengers and cargo shipments each year. The agency is committed to sustainability and environmental stewardship, and has implemented a number of initiatives to reduce its carbon footprint and promote energy efficiency.
